WebAC Input Capable Photocouplers / Optocouplers. A photocoupler normally operates by sending light radiated by the input of a DC current to the LED to the photodiode on the receiving side. However, when an AC (alternating current) is input to the LED, the photocoupler not only outputs every half cycle, but the LED is also in danger of receiving ... WebOpto 22’s G4 AC output modules are used to control or switch AC loads. Each module provides up to 4000 volts of optical isolation (transient) between field outputs and the control side of the circuit, and each features zero voltage turn-on and zero current turn-off.

MOC3041 Introduction. An opto-isolator like MOC3041 is normally used to control another external switching device like a TRIAC, MOSFET or SCR which in turn will control an AC or DC load.
